简单电路跨组织工作流网兼容性判定的充要条件
1. 引言
Petri网在建模并发/分布式系统方面应用广泛,因其能很好地表征系统的流程及其相互关系。例如在柔性制造系统中,每个产品的制造涉及一个或多个制造过程,每个过程按固定顺序使用一组资源,这些过程无需相互交互协作,但需共享公共资源,像S3PRs、S4PRs、S3PMRs和ERCN - 合并网等都是用于建模此类系统的知名Petri网类别。
Petri网的另一个著名应用是对Web服务等并发系统进行建模和分析。每个简单服务的执行过程由一个简单Petri网建模,这些简单Petri网通过一组公共位置(作为服务间传递消息的媒介)组合在一起。跨组织工作流网(IWF - 网)作为Petri网的一类,用于建模这些并发系统,该模型仅考虑过程间的交互,不考虑它们是否共享公共资源。
兼容性对于IWF - 网来说是非常重要的属性,它确保系统总能到达目标状态,不会出现死锁或活锁,且每个任务都有执行的潜在权利。实际上,IWF - 网的兼容性等同于工作流网(WF - 网)的健全性。
虽然已证明一般WF - 网的健全性问题是可判定的,也有针对自由选择WF - 网健全性问题的多项式时间算法,但一些并发系统(如Web服务组合)因涉及不同组件/过程间通过消息收发进行交互,使得相关模型越来越复杂,自由选择WF - 网无法对其建模。而判定这些复杂模型健全性或兼容性的一般方法基于可达性图,通常存在空间爆炸问题。除自由选择网和一些结构良好的网外,针对这些复杂模型的基于结构的方法并不多。因此,寻找基于结构的方法来判定兼容性或健全性具有重要意义。
本文针对一类由Liu和Jiang定义的IWF - 网(SCIWF - 网)提出了判定兼容性的充要条
超级会员免费看
订阅专栏 解锁全文
877

被折叠的 条评论
为什么被折叠?



